A Junior Healthcare IT Project Manager is responsible for overseeing the delivery of workstreams within a large-scale EHR implementation. They manage key domains such as Technical, Clinical/Functional, or Site Deployment, ensuring alignment with project objectives, timelines, and budgets. The role involves facilitating collaboration among technical teams, clinical stakeholders, site leadership, and senior management, and managing risks, resolving issues, and ensuring regulatory and organizational compliance.

Junior Healthcare IT Project Manager Responsibilities Include:
Lead Healthcare IT data transformation projects involving clinical and patient data domains
Provide structure, expectations, and coordination across subcontractors, technical teams, and stakeholders
Support initiatives such as Clinical Data Repositories (CDRs), clinical data pipelines, imaging workflows, and healthcare analytics platforms
Facilitate subcontractor and vendor meetings to drive execution and accountability
Manage risks, dependencies, and readiness across multiple workstreams
Maintain project documentation including schedules, RAID logs, status reporting, and executive updates
Communicate project progress, risks, and decisions to leadership and stakeholders
Manage scope, schedule, and change control to maintain delivery alignment

Junior Healthcare IT Project Manager Experience, Education, Skills, Abilities requested:
Active PMI Project Management Professional (PMP) Certification required
Background in Healthcare IT (preferred 60–70%)
Experience supporting projects involving patient demographics, clinical data, or healthcare data platforms
Exposure to healthcare imaging workflows (DICOM, radiology, CT/X-ray imaging programs) is a strong plus
Proven experience managing technical teams delivering data transformation or integration initiatives
Experience coordinating subcontractors and multi-vendor environments
Strong risk management, dependency management, and governance skills
Ability to translate between technical teams and business stakeholders
